BlueProton Bundle: Sandisk 2GB Secure Digital SD Card (SDSDB-2048) & BlueProton USB 2.0 Card Reader Writer. Simply life and easily transfer digital images and other files to and from the included Sandisk SD card using the BlueProton High Speed USB 2.0 Card Reader Writer!
